About
A richer emulsifier with five stearic acid chains on a six-unit polyglycerin, excellent for heavy, protective formulations.
Polyglyceryl-6 Pentastearate is the pentaester of polyglycerin-6 with stearic acid, having 5 of 6 possible esterification sites occupied on average. The higher substitution provides stronger emolliency and greater formulation-thickening capacity compared to lower-substituted analogues. Functions as a nonionic emulsifier and skin-conditioning agent. The higher stearic acid content increases the occlusive film on skin, beneficial for dry skin but potentially problematic for oily skin types.
Skin benefits
- Strong barrier protection
- Rich emolliency
- Thickening
Known concerns
- More occlusive — may feel heavy on oily skin
- Stearic acid comedogenicity
